The approach
A film is only half the job
Plenty of businesses commission a video, put it on the homepage and wait. Nothing happens, because nobody was ever sent to watch it. Marketing video is three pieces of work, not one, and the third is the one most often skipped.
Decide what it is for
Before anything is filmed we agree what the video has to achieve, who needs to see it and what you want them to do next. That single decision shapes the script, the shoot and the edit.
Make it properly
Filmed and edited to a standard that reflects the business paying for it. One person from first call to final delivery, so nothing gets lost between a producer, a shooter and an editor.
Put it in front of people
I work with a digital marketing partner to get finished films in front of the right audience on YouTube and paid social, rather than leaving them to sit on a page hoping for traffic.

Why quality is not vanity
A poor film costs more than no film
A video is often the first thing a customer sees of a business, and people judge quickly. A cheap, badly lit, badly cut film does not sit there neutrally. It actively tells the viewer something about how the business operates.
That is the whole argument for doing it properly. Not gloss for its own sake, but a film that makes the business look like the one you would want to deal with.
